When I was looking to buy my outdoors RV I considered grand design as well. I had gone through many other brands and concluded that grand design was one of the top brands from a quality perspective. However in the end I decided that outdoors RV was a higher level of design quality.

I have never owned a grand design. When I walked inside of them they just did not feel as quality built.

My outdoors RV is a 2020 trailer and has had very little problems. However I accept the fact that all trailers are going to have problems! So just expect it and be prepared to fix the problems yourself if they are small.

I know many people that do consider grand design a cut above most of the other brands. For what it’s worth. I personally don’t think the actual manufacturing of any of these trailers is high-quality given they are all made by hand.

My final selection of outdoors RV Came down to the relationship that I felt I would have with the factory after I talked to them. However lately the factory has moved in a direction to make it harder for people to have a direct relationship with them, so that is something to keep in mind.

We have friends that purchased a new in 2017 Grand Design 29' trailer. Compared to ORV or Northwood, the Grand Design was down a notch or two in "flavorful goodies". No spare tire cover, no propane tank cover, 5 gallon propane tanks, incandescent lights most everywhere, Lippert products sprinkled about(I dislike Lippert as a whole). But having said all that, they lived in it full time from 2017 to 2020 and it held up fine. They weren't bombing down the road in it, they trailer parked it. I assume most of my whining above has been upgraded with the exception of Lippert components(yes, I know ORV uses some Lippert gunk). For me it also comes down to the "Elkhart Indiana" stuff vs the Out West smaller manufacturers. I thinks we're better off with ORV.......not that they're perfect....................
